Monday Nights Just Got a Lot Better
If you haven't experienced Dive In Movies at The Cosmopolitan of Las Vegas, this summer is the perfect time to fix that. Starting June 8, the resort's Boulevard Pool transforms every Monday night into an open-air cinema — and the setup is genuinely impressive. Films play on a 65-foot digital marquee positioned four stories above the Strip, with the Las Vegas skyline as your backdrop. It's one of those experiences that sounds simple but lands a lot harder in person.
General Admission doors open at 6:30 p.m., with movies starting at 8 p.m. Tickets run $15 for non-hotel guests and $10 for locals with valid ID. Hotel guests get in free with a room key, and MGM Rewards Gold members and above also get complimentary access. Military members and first responders get in free too.

The Lineup Is Genuinely Good This Year
The film schedule runs through mid-August, and whoever curated it clearly had fun. The season kicks off with A Minecraft Movie on June 8, then rolls through crowd-pleasers like The Mighty Ducks, Clueless, Rush Hour, and Talladega Nights. Mid-summer brings Space Jam, the live-action How to Train Your Dragon, and Superman (2025). It wraps up in August with Ocean's 11, Super Mario Galaxy, and Ferris Bueller's Day Off.

Snacks and Drinks Are Worth Showing Up Early For
The poolside menu got a refresh this season. Two new cocktails stand out: the Watermelon Cool Down (Patrón Reposado, watermelon, lime, and mint) and the Hot Peach Mule (Mount Gay Silver Rum, summer peach, and a habanero kick). Both sound like exactly what you want in June when it's still 95 degrees at 8 p.m.
Food-wise, the menu leans into classic comfort — Mini Smash Burgers, Loaded Nachos, Warm Pretzel Sticks, and slices from the resort's famously tucked-away pizza shop. Movie theater-style buttered popcorn rounds it out. A Good Deal for Locals Especially
Las Vegas locals get a little extra love here through the resort's “Unlock Your Mondays” program — dining specials, cocktail deals, nightlife perks, and complimentary self-parking. Validation is available at the Boulevard Pool podium or the casino‘s security podium with valid ID.
